Why is vivipary an undesirable character for annual crop plants?

Options

  1. AIt reduces the vigour of the plant
  2. BIt adversely affects the fertility of the plant
  3. CThe seeds exhibit long dormancy
  4. DThe seeds cannot be stored under normal conditions for the next season

Correct answer

D. The seeds cannot be stored under normal conditions for the next season

Step-by-step solution

Vivipary is the process where the seeds formed germinate while been attached to the parent plant body of the fruit. In this process, the seed has turned into a plantling and growing to be a plant while been attached to the parent plant or within the fruit itself. It is commonly observed in tomato, mangroves. Such process occurs when the condition for the seed germination is favourable. Annual crop plants are those group that produce for only one growing season. For the next season the seeds of the plant are stored.
